速卖通素材
努力

微信小程序运行服务器是腾讯的还是自己的?

服务器

微信小程序的运行服务器并不是腾讯提供的,而是开发者自己需要准备的。虽然微信小程序运行在微信客户端上,但其后端服务、数据存储等需要开发者自行搭建或租用第三方云服务来实现。

微信小程序的核心在于前端展示与用户交互,而后端逻辑和服务则完全依赖于开发者自己搭建的服务器。 微信官方提供了一系列开发工具和API接口,帮助开发者更高效地构建小程序,但这些工具和接口并不包括后端服务器的托管服务。开发者可以根据自己的业务需求选择合适的服务器提供商,如阿里云、腾讯云、华为云等,也可以使用自有的服务器资源。

这种设计有几方面的考虑:

  1. 灵活性:允许开发者根据自身业务的特点和技术栈选择最合适的后端解决方案,而不是被限定在某一个特定的服务平台上。
  2. 成本控制:不同的应用对后端服务的需求差异很大,由开发者自行选择服务器可以更好地控制成本,避免不必要的资源浪费。
  3. 安全性:将数据存储和处理放在自己控制的服务器上,可以提高数据的安全性和隐私保护水平,尤其是对于涉及敏感信息的应用来说尤为重要。

此外,微信小程序还提供了云开发(CloudBase)功能,这是一项轻量级的后端服务方案,能够帮助开发者快速搭建小程序后端,适用于中小型应用或初学者。通过云开发,开发者可以使用腾讯云的基础设施,减少后端开发的工作量,但最终的选择权仍然在开发者手中,他们可以根据项目的具体需求决定是否采用这一服务。

总之,尽管微信小程序在客户端层面高度集成了微信生态的优势,但在后端服务方面给予了开发者极大的自主权,既保证了平台的开放性,也满足了不同应用场景下的个性化需求。

未经允许不得转载:轻量云Cloud » 微信小程序运行服务器是腾讯的还是自己的?